nodejs mysql 在默认情况下是不允许执行多条查询语句的。

要使用多条查询语句的功能,就需要在创建数据库连接的时候打开这一功能:

var connection =  mysql.createConnection( { multipleStatements: true } );  

这一功能打开以后,你就可以像下面的例子一样同时使用多条查询语句:

var connParam = {host     : 'localhost',user     : 'root    ',password : 'root',port       : '3306',          database : 'testdb',multipleStatements: true
};
var connection =  mysql.createConnection( connParam  );
connection.query('select column1; select column2; select column3;', function(err, result){  if(err){  throw err;  }else{  console.log(result[0]);       // Column1 as a result  console.log(result[1]);       // Column2 as a result  console.log(result[2]);       // Column3 as a result  }
}); 

nodejs mysql 执行多条sql语句相关推荐

  1. python执行mysql多个sql语句_mysql -- 一次执行多条sql语句

    最近要做一个软件升级,其中涉及到数据库表字段的变动(新增或删除或修改),所有的关于数据库的变动的sql语句都是存放在Sqlupdate.sql文件中,每次升级的时候都需要执行一次Sqlupdate.s ...

  2. mysql数据库会同时执行sql吗_mysql 一次执行多条sql语句

    最近要做一个软件升级,其中涉及到数据库表字段的变动(新增或删除或修改),所有的关于数据库的变动的sql语句都是存放在Sqlupdate.sql文件中,每次升级的时候都需要执行一次Sqlupdate.s ...

  3. Jmeter JDBC Request执行多条SQL语句

    之前写过Jmeter操作mysql的文章https://blog.csdn.net/qq_36502272/article/details/88891873今天我们再看下如何操作多条sql语句 1.添 ...

  4. Python3,多种方法,同时执行多条SQL语句,并把查询结果分别写入不同Sheet页,妥妥的学到了。

    SqlServer查询结果写入多个Sheet页 1.引言 2.代码实战 2.1 openpyxl写入excel 2.1.1 安装 2.1.2 代码 2.2 pandas写入excel 2.2.1 安装 ...

  5. 执行多条SQL语句,执行数据库事务(可传入Sql参数)

    上篇博客,实例介绍了一个事务执行多条SQL语句函数(int ExecuteSqlTran(List<String> SQLStringList))点击打开链接,方便之余又发现了它的缺陷-- ...

  6. mysql 语句_如何记录MySQL执行过的SQL语句

    很多时候,我们需要知道 MySQL 执行过哪些 SQL 语句,比如 MySQL 被注入后,需要知道造成什么伤害等等.只要有 SQL 语句的记录,就能知道情况并作出对策.服务器是可以开启 MySQL 的 ...

  7. 在Oracle中不通过存储过程一次执行多条SQL语句Oracle PL/SQL

    PL/SQL是ORACLE对标准数据库语言的扩展,ORACLE公司已经将PL/SQL整合到ORACLE 服务器和其他工具中了,近几年中更多的开发人员和DBA开始使用PL/SQL,本文将讲述PL/SQL ...

  8. C#(.net)中的一次连接数据库执行多条sql语句

    第一种方法: string str="server=.;uid=sa;pwd=111111;database=text_db";//连接字符串 SqlConnection SCON ...

  9. oracle多条sql语句常量,如何在Oracle中一次执行多条sql语句

    有时我们需要一次性执行多条sql语句,而用来更新的sql是根据实际情况用代码拼出来的 解决方案是把sql拼成下面这种形式: begin update TB_VG set seq = 1, vessel ...

  10. c#执行多句oracle,C#一次执行多条SQL语句,Oracle11g数据库

    由于经常执行SQL语句,如果一条一条执行效率低下. oarclecmd.CommandText = sqlstr; oraclecmd.ExecuteNonQuery(); sqlstr 可以写成如下 ...

最新文章

  1. DLT645规约学习笔记
  2. 计算机语言主要由一些指令组成这些指令包括,(计算机组成指令系统汇编语言.ppt...
  3. MFC中“资源在另一个编译器中打开”报错解决方法
  4. python CMAKE的使用
  5. C++成员函数指针的另类调用方法
  6. 万能驱动xp离线版_教你用SC封装软件来封装XP系统
  7. android开发学习——Mina框架
  8. dsniff 和 Ettercap 和 bettercap 详解 - 网络嗅探工具包
  9. Android 滑动菜单框架--SwipeMenuListView框架完全解析
  10. java基础相关面试题
  11. (转)Google 选择 Jetty, 放弃 Tomcat
  12. JS -获取屏幕/浏览器高度
  13. ASUS 論壇,有官方槍手,想要刪除抗議 Windows 7 的帖子,並合理化,並罵消費者白目
  14. 什么是机器学习里的优化?
  15. 只需三步快速将flac转换mp3格式?
  16. 青蛙Pro绑定商户号(windows)
  17. 2020年Android GMS 认证 boot logo 最新要求
  18. Xposed模块初体验——第一篇
  19. 《微机原理第五版》期末知识总结(第五章---第七章)
  20. 基于图像识别的表格数据提取系统

热门文章

  1. 【语音隐写】基于matlab GUI DCT+DWT音频数字水印嵌入提取【含Matlab源码 836期】
  2. 【TSP】基于matlab蚁群算法求解旅行商问题【含Matlab源码 398期】
  3. 【光学】基于matlab多缝夫琅禾费衍射【含Matlab源码 061期】
  4. 在windows平台上编写的python程序无法在_【判断题】在Windows平台上编写的Python程序无法在Unix平台运行。...
  5. 心公正白壁无瑕什么意思?_人工智能可以编写无瑕的代码后,编码会变得无用吗?
  6. ai策略机器人研究a50_跟上AI研究的策略
  7. python svm向量_支持向量机(SVM)及其Python实现
  8. c程序 wrapper_如何使 Python 程序能让他提速 30%?
  9. 软件测试优先级策略,软件测试策略基础(转载)
  10. 怎么调用pda的打印机_win7系统如何更改打印机缓存文件夹 win7系统更改打印机缓存文件夹方法【介绍】...